Abstract
Organomanganate reagents [R3Mn]–Li+ (R = Bu, Me) were found to polymerize methyl methacrylate in the presence of potassium tert-butylate. A conversion of the tacticity of the resulting poly(methyl methacrylate)s from heterotactic (mr = 54%) to isotactic (mm = 58%) was observed upon changing the R group of the initiator from Bu to Me. The addition of triisobutylaluminium was found to efficiently control M̄w and M̄w/M̄n of the resulting polymers.
